
Community Home Health RN/Registered Nurse in Garner, IA
Job Description
RESPONSIBILITIES:
Provides skilled nursing home visits to clients in the agency service area in accordance with stated policy and procedures. Coordinates therapy visits and provides supervision of Home Care Aide staff. Demonstrates professional nursing skills, leadership and decision-making abilities and the ability to adjust to the needs of a situation. Works as a resource to the communities in Hancock County to provide assistance where needed for Public Health. Will travel to patient homes as needed.
HOURS:
Full-time, Monday-Friday, shift 8:00am-4:30pm. Will include every 4th weekend call rotation and occasional evening hours.
QUALIFICATIONS :
Current Iowa registered nurse license. Two years nursing experience preferred. One year experience working in an ambulatory setting preferred. Must be able to work independently in a variety of home situations. Must have valid driver's license and own vehicle.
